KS1 Primary Teacher Part-time (Thursday and Friday), Key Stage 1 (KS1), Rotherham

Position:Teacher (KS1)
Location: Rotherham
Contract Type: Temporary, Part time (Thursday and Friday)
Salary: £110 - 210 (dependent on experience)
Start Date: June 2025

Trust Education are currently hiring for a Primary Teacher for a KS1 teacher to become part of their team. This is for a role working in a primary school in Rotherham. Ideally, we are looking for someone who has prior experience of teaching KS1, as well as EYFS to support the pupils' progression and cover lessons throughout EYFS and predominately KS1

Key Responsibilities:
- Have a proven track record of raising attainment in KS1.
- Plan and deliver lessons that meet the needs of all the pupils in KS1 and EYFS
- Create and maintain a positive and inclusive classroom environment to prepare pupils for the end of KS1 assessments.
- Have a good understanding of phonics and how to deliever support for those children who have not met their phonics screening requirements.
- Establish relationships with pupils, encouraging their confidence, independence, and social development.
- Work closely with colleagues form across KS1, EYFS and SLT.
- Supporting SEN pupils, to ensure they thrive alongside their peers.
- Maintain high standards of behaviour in line with the school's policies and procedures.

About You:
- Qualified Teacher Status (QTS) with experience teaching in KS1, as well as EYFS
- A deep understanding of the KS1 curriculum.
- A passion for teaching, with the ability to engage and inspire children.
- Excellent communication and interpersonal skills to work effectively with pupils, parents, and colleagues.
- Flexibility and a positive attitude towards team collaboration.
- Strong organisational skills with the ability to plan and manage time effectively.
- Be able to identify gaps in pupil learning and manage this to narrow this.
- An ability to use a variety of assessment methods to track and support pupil progress.
